I had an AMD driver update for my video card this morning, (ATI Radeon HD 5700 series) and when I logged on to STO I had strange little black squares flitting all across the screen (in character select)
I figured i'd fiddle with graphics since I have everything set to max, and the first thing I turned off was Anti Alaising, instantly fixed it... So I was wondering, has anyone else experienced this problem? I'm praying this is a bug with the driver update and not my graphics card starting to go out on me

Driver probs after update
Hey guys I think I found a work around for this, if you disable AA in game the artifacts will go away. But then go into catalyst control centre;
Gaming; 3D app settings; AA settings and uncheck 'use application settings' and set your AA to whatever you want, I set mine to 8X and checked morphological filtering and set filter to Edge-detect. Game looks good as before driver update probelms, I think this over-rides the in-game AA settings and it looks the same as I had it set when using in-game AA. Try it guys let me know what you think, hope this helps. Cheers. |
